Foxit PDF Editor’s integration with ChatGPT takes advantage of AI-Generated Content (AIGC) to make end users more productive. It provides the following capabilities:
- Chat with AI Assistant – Use natural language processing (NLP) to provide users with detailed responses to their questions in real time.
- Chat about Document & Image – Analyze one or more documents simultaneously and receive answers to your questions directly based on their content. For documents with attachments, advanced analysis options are available, enabling you to delve deeper into the attached files. Additionally, you can upload image files to chat, extract text and gain key insights, facilitating a comprehensive understanding of your materials.
- Summarize Text/Document – Generate a concise and accurate summary of a given text input or one or more documents. It analyzes the content of the text and identifies the most important information to include in the summary, using natural language processing and machine learning algorithms.
- Enhance writing of the text – Use machine learning to automatically paraphrase or rewrite text while maintaining its original meaning. This service is designed to help users generate new content from existing text, such as for content marketing, SEO, or simply to improve the clarity and readability of writing.
- Content Translation – Translate selected text or entire documents into corresponding languages.
- Spelling and Grammar Correction – Automatically detect and correct spelling and grammar errors in your content.
- Content Explanation – Provide concise explanations and definitions for selected text.
- Smart PDF Commands – Perform the associated tasks in Foxit PDF Editor with just a few clicks using the intelligent command tools to boost productivity.
- Intelligent Read – Read documents and summaries aloud and turn document content into a two-person podcast-style conversation, making it easier to absorb information while multitasking or resting your eyes.
- AI Bookmark – Automatically create bookmarks based on document structures or page ranges.
- Model Context Protocol (MCP) Integration – Support cross-application AI workflows, letting you trigger actions like “Create a Jira issue” or “Send to Salesforce” directly from your PDF, no-app-switching, fewer clicks, and more time saved.

The AI services are enabled by default. If you want to disable the feature, choose File in the Ribbon (or Foxit PDF Editor in the menu bar) > Preferences > General > Application Startup, check Disable AI Assistant under Application Startup, and restart the application. When the AI services are enabled, you can do any of the following to access the AI services:
- Click AI Assistant in the Ribbon and choose AI Chat from the AI Assistant tab. Then the AI Chat panel appears on the right side of the application window, allowing you to perform PDF tasks or access more tools and functions.
- If the “Show floating bar when selecting text” option is checked in the File tab (or Foxit PDF Editor menu) > Preferences > General > Basic Tools, select any text content in your document and choose a tool from the floating toolbar to perform tasks.
Tip: You need to sign in with Foxit Account to use the AI services.
